The first and most well-known pose is the downward-facing dog. This pose not only stretches the entire body, but also strengthens the arms, shoulders, and core muscles. It is a great way to release tension in the back and improve posture. Another effective pose is the warrior pose, which helps build strength in the legs, arms, and core while also improving balance and focus. The tree pose is also beneficial for balance and concentration, as well as strengthening the legs and improving posture.
For those looking to improve flexibility, the forward fold pose is highly recommended. This pose stretches the hamstrings, calves, and hips, and can also help relieve tension in the spine. The seated forward bend is another great pose for increasing flexibility in the hips and lower back.
In addition to physical benefits, yoga also has numerous mental and emotional benefits. The child’s pose is a restorative pose that helps calm the mind, reduce stress, and promote relaxation. The corpse pose, also known as Savasana, is often used as a final relaxation pose in yoga classes. It allows the body and mind to fully relax and rejuvenate.
Another effective pose for calming the mind and reducing anxiety is the bridge pose. This pose also helps strengthen the back and open up the chest and shoulders. The cat-cow pose is another great stretch for the spine and can also help improve digestion.
